Predictive Analytics in Marketing: A Beginner’s Guide

In the dynamic realm of marketing, staying ahead requires more than just intuition. Predictive analytics in marketing offers a powerful way to anticipate customer behavior, optimize campaigns, and drive revenue growth. But how can a beginner harness the power of predictive analytics to transform their marketing strategies and achieve measurable results?

Understanding the Basics of Predictive Analytics

At its core, predictive analytics uses statistical techniques, machine learning algorithms, and historical data to forecast future outcomes. It’s about identifying patterns and relationships within data to predict what’s likely to happen next. In marketing, this translates to anticipating customer needs, predicting campaign performance, and optimizing resource allocation.

Think of it as using past sales data, customer demographics, and website activity to predict which customers are most likely to purchase a specific product. Or using social media engagement to forecast the success of an upcoming ad campaign. The possibilities are vast.

There are several key components to understand:

  1. Data Collection: This involves gathering relevant data from various sources, such as CRM systems, website analytics, social media platforms, and sales records. The more comprehensive and accurate your data, the better your predictions will be.
  2. Data Preparation: Raw data is often messy and inconsistent. This step involves cleaning, transforming, and preparing the data for analysis. Techniques like handling missing values, removing duplicates, and standardizing data formats are crucial.
  3. Model Building: This is where machine learning algorithms come into play. Common algorithms used in marketing include regression analysis, classification models (like decision trees and support vector machines), and clustering techniques.
  4. Model Evaluation: Once a model is built, it needs to be evaluated to assess its accuracy and reliability. Metrics like precision, recall, F1-score, and AUC (Area Under the Curve) are used to measure performance.
  5. Deployment and Monitoring: The final step is to deploy the model and continuously monitor its performance. This involves integrating the model into your marketing systems and tracking its predictions over time. Feedback loops are essential to refine the model and ensure its ongoing accuracy.

For example, a 2025 study by Salesforce found that companies using predictive analytics in their marketing efforts saw a 20% increase in lead generation and a 15% improvement in customer retention. The key is to start with a clear objective and a well-defined process.

Identifying Key Marketing Applications

Marketing applications for predictive analytics are diverse and impactful. Here are a few common examples:

  • Customer Segmentation: Grouping customers based on shared characteristics, such as demographics, purchase history, and behavior. This allows you to tailor marketing messages and offers to specific segments, increasing engagement and conversion rates. For example, you might identify a segment of high-value customers who are likely to purchase premium products and target them with exclusive promotions.
  • Lead Scoring: Assigning scores to leads based on their likelihood of converting into customers. This helps sales teams prioritize their efforts and focus on the most promising leads. Predictive models can analyze various factors, such as website activity, email engagement, and social media interactions, to determine a lead’s score.
  • Churn Prediction: Identifying customers who are at risk of canceling their subscriptions or stopping their purchases. By predicting churn, you can proactively reach out to these customers with targeted interventions, such as personalized offers or improved customer service, to retain them.
  • Personalized Recommendations: Recommending products or services to customers based on their past purchases, browsing history, and preferences. This can significantly increase sales and customer satisfaction. For instance, an e-commerce site might recommend products that are frequently purchased together or that are similar to items a customer has previously bought.
  • Campaign Optimization: Predicting the performance of marketing campaigns and optimizing them for maximum impact. This involves analyzing various factors, such as ad spend, targeting parameters, and creative elements, to determine the most effective strategies. A/B testing combined with predictive models can further enhance campaign performance.

Imagine a scenario where you’re launching a new product. Predictive analytics can help you identify the target audience, predict the optimal pricing strategy, and forecast the expected sales volume. This data-driven approach significantly reduces the risk of failure and increases the likelihood of success.

Choosing the Right Predictive Analytics Tools

Selecting the right predictive analytics tools is crucial for effective implementation. Numerous platforms and software solutions cater to different needs and budgets. Here are a few popular options:

  • Statistical Software: Tools like R and Python with libraries such as scikit-learn and TensorFlow offer powerful statistical and machine learning capabilities. These require programming knowledge but provide maximum flexibility and control.
  • Marketing Automation Platforms: Platforms like HubSpot, Marketo, and Pardot offer built-in predictive analytics features for lead scoring, customer segmentation, and campaign optimization. These platforms are user-friendly and integrate seamlessly with other marketing tools.
  • Dedicated Predictive Analytics Platforms: Platforms like IBM SPSS Statistics and SAS offer advanced analytics capabilities for complex modeling and forecasting. These platforms are often used by larger organizations with dedicated data science teams.
  • Cloud-Based Machine Learning Services: Services like Amazon SageMaker, Google Cloud AI Platform, and Microsoft Azure Machine Learning provide scalable and cost-effective solutions for building and deploying predictive models. These services offer a wide range of pre-built algorithms and tools for data preparation, model training, and deployment.

When choosing a tool, consider your technical expertise, budget, and specific marketing needs. Start with a free trial or demo to evaluate the platform’s features and usability. Don’t be afraid to experiment with different tools to find the best fit for your organization. Also, consider the integration capabilities of the tool with your existing marketing stack. A seamless integration can significantly streamline your workflows and improve efficiency.

Based on my experience consulting with dozens of marketing teams, a common mistake is to invest in a powerful tool without having the necessary data infrastructure and analytical skills in place. It’s often more effective to start with a simpler tool and gradually scale up as your expertise and data maturity grow.

Implementing Predictive Analytics: A Step-by-Step Guide

Implementing predictive analytics effectively requires a structured approach. Here’s a step-by-step guide to get you started:

  1. Define Your Objectives: Clearly define what you want to achieve with predictive analytics. Do you want to improve lead generation, reduce churn, or personalize customer experiences? Setting specific, measurable, achievable, relevant, and time-bound (SMART) goals is crucial.
  2. Gather and Prepare Data: Collect relevant data from various sources and prepare it for analysis. This involves cleaning, transforming, and integrating data from different systems. Ensure your data is accurate, complete, and consistent.
  3. Choose a Predictive Model: Select the appropriate machine learning algorithm based on your objectives and data. Consider factors like the type of data, the complexity of the problem, and the desired level of accuracy.
  4. Train and Evaluate the Model: Train the model using historical data and evaluate its performance using appropriate metrics. Fine-tune the model to improve its accuracy and reliability.
  5. Deploy and Monitor the Model: Deploy the model into your marketing systems and continuously monitor its performance. Track its predictions and make adjustments as needed.
  6. Iterate and Improve: Predictive analytics is an iterative process. Continuously refine your models and strategies based on feedback and new data. Stay updated with the latest advancements in machine learning and marketing analytics.

For example, if your objective is to improve lead scoring, you might start by gathering data on lead demographics, website activity, and email engagement. Then, you could use a classification model to predict the likelihood of a lead converting into a customer. Finally, you would deploy the model into your CRM system and monitor its performance, making adjustments as needed.

Overcoming Common Challenges in Predictive Analytics

While predictive analytics offers tremendous potential, it’s not without its challenges. Here are some common hurdles and how to overcome them:

  • Data Quality: Poor data quality can significantly impact the accuracy of your predictions. Ensure your data is clean, accurate, and consistent. Implement data validation rules and regularly audit your data sources.
  • Lack of Expertise: Building and deploying predictive models requires specialized skills. Consider hiring data scientists or partnering with a consulting firm to provide the necessary expertise.
  • Model Complexity: Overly complex models can be difficult to interpret and maintain. Start with simpler models and gradually increase complexity as needed. Focus on building models that are both accurate and understandable.
  • Data Privacy and Security: Handling sensitive customer data requires careful consideration of privacy and security. Implement appropriate security measures and comply with relevant regulations, such as GDPR and CCPA.
  • Resistance to Change: Introducing predictive analytics may require significant changes to your marketing processes and workflows. Communicate the benefits of predictive analytics to your team and provide adequate training and support.

According to a 2024 report by Gartner, 60% of predictive analytics projects fail due to poor data quality and a lack of organizational buy-in. Addressing these challenges proactively is essential for successful implementation.

Remember, predictive analytics is not a magic bullet. It requires careful planning, execution, and continuous improvement. By understanding the basics, choosing the right tools, and overcoming common challenges, you can harness the power of predictive analytics to transform your marketing strategies and achieve measurable results.

What is the difference between predictive analytics and traditional analytics?

Traditional analytics focuses on describing what has happened in the past, while predictive analytics uses historical data to forecast future outcomes. Predictive analytics goes beyond reporting and provides insights into what is likely to happen next, enabling proactive decision-making.

What types of data are used in predictive analytics for marketing?

Predictive analytics in marketing uses a variety of data types, including customer demographics, purchase history, website activity, email engagement, social media interactions, and sales records. The more comprehensive and relevant the data, the better the predictions will be.

How can predictive analytics improve customer retention?

Predictive analytics can identify customers who are at risk of churning by analyzing their behavior and engagement patterns. By predicting churn, marketers can proactively reach out to these customers with targeted interventions, such as personalized offers or improved customer service, to retain them.

Is predictive analytics only for large companies with big budgets?

No, predictive analytics is not just for large companies. There are numerous affordable and user-friendly tools available that cater to small and medium-sized businesses. Cloud-based machine learning services and marketing automation platforms offer cost-effective solutions for implementing predictive analytics.

What skills are needed to work with predictive analytics in marketing?

Working with predictive analytics requires a combination of analytical, technical, and marketing skills. Key skills include data analysis, statistical modeling, machine learning, data visualization, and marketing strategy. While a data science background is helpful, marketers can also learn the basics of predictive analytics through online courses and training programs.

In conclusion, predictive analytics in marketing empowers you to move beyond reactive strategies and anticipate future trends. By understanding the basics, selecting the right tools, and implementing a structured approach, you can unlock the power of data-driven decision-making. Start small, focus on a specific objective, and continuously iterate to refine your models and strategies. Your actionable takeaway? Begin by identifying one area where predictive analytics could make a significant impact on your marketing efforts, and dedicate the next two weeks to learning and implementing a basic model.

Camille Novak

Alice, a former news editor for AdWeek, delivers timely marketing news. Her sharp analysis keeps you ahead of the curve with concise, impactful updates.